Date Type Details
Sat 8 May 1976 First peal on towerbells Midsomer Norton Surprise Royal at Evercreech by the Bath and Wells Diocesan Association at Evercreech
Tue 14 Mar 2000 First peal on handbells Midsomer Norton Surprise Royal by the Chester Diocesan Guild at Wilmslow, Cheshire
